Title: The Innovative Mind of Jumpei Takahashi
Introduction
Jumpei Takahashi is a distinguished inventor based in Tokyo, Japan, who has made significant contributions to the field of medical technology. With a portfolio boasting 10 patents, his work primarily focuses on advancing endoscopic procedures, enhancing the capabilities of medical professionals to diagnose and treat patients effectively.
Latest Patents
Among his latest inventions is an advanced endoscope apparatus designed to improve imaging of structures under mucus membranes. This apparatus utilizes an illumination device that emits different wavelength bands of light at specific times, allowing for the generation of highlighted images of critical structures. The innovative design includes a first light, which highlights the structure, and a second light that enhances contrast for better visualization. Another notable patent involves an operating method for an endoscope apparatus, which implements a light source device that alternates between illumination light groups, resulting in more accurate image processing and display.
